> Sometimes we bird with a sense of history, a sense of carrying on a
> tradition of awe, wonder and stewardship from our ancestors. Today's
> Thursday Birding Meetup at Frontenac Point put us in touch with the rich
> history of Louis Agassiz Fuertes birding there and teaching Boy Scouts
> about birding at this gorgeous stretch of lakeside beauty at the former
> Camp Barton, now a public park in the making. We were fortunate that Tim
> Gallagher joined us this morning and could share about this history
> including letting us know about the commemorative metal arch to honor
> Fuertes that is no longer there (we will investigate what happened to it!).
> So, 15 of us birded in the footsteps of Fuertes and encountered 21 species
> (thanks to Diane Morton for our ebird list) including some surprises. We
> expected the 30 cormorants and the gang of gulls (270 ring bills and 3
> Herrings fluttering in the morning sun) as well as a cute kingfisher and an
> immature eagle. A peregrine falcon streaked overhead! Plus four bluebirds
> and seven yellow-rumped warblers brightened the morning! We birded along
> the lake and left a gorge exploration for another day. We will definitely
> be back in some other seasons to check out the birds at a place that seems
> destined to be another Cayuga Basin birding hot spot. Afterward, seven of
> us enjoyed the ever satisfying breakfast offerings at The Falls in
> Trumansburg.
